What is the blockchain technology of Streamr (DATA) coin?
Streamr's innovative blockchain technologies, including Proof-of-Work consensus, Data Unions, and Data Brokers, secure the network, facilitate data sharing, and incentivize data exchange.

Key Points
- Streamr is a peer-to-peer (P2P) network that allows for the transmission of real-time data streams in a secure and verifiable manner.
- The DATA coin is the native token of the Streamr network, used for securing the network, incentivizing data sharing, and facilitating transactions.
Streamr uses innovative blockchain technologies, including:
- Proof-of-Work (PoW) consensus: To validate transactions and secure the network.
- Data Unions: User-created groups that facilitate data sharing, ensuring reliability and protection.
- Data Brokers: Intermediaries that manage data streams and facilitate connections between data producers and consumers.
Blockchain Technology of Streamr (DATA) Coin
1. Proof-of-Work Consensus
- Proof-of-Work (PoW) is a consensus mechanism that requires miners to solve complex mathematical problems to validate transactions on the blockchain.
- In the Streamr network, miners receive DATA coins as a reward for their efforts in securing the network.
- The PoW mechanism ensures the immutability and decentralization of the blockchain, protecting it from malicious actors.
2. Data Unions
- Data Unions are user-created groups that facilitate data sharing within a specific domain or industry.
- Members of a Data Union share a common interest in a particular type of data and agree to adhere to certain rules and standards.
- Data Unions provide a trusted environment for data exchange, as members can verify each other's identities and trustworthiness.
3. Data Brokers
- Data Brokers are intermediaries that manage data streams within the Streamr network.
- They connect data producers (who generate data) with data consumers (who need access to data).
- Data Brokers ensure the reliability and quality of data streams by verifying data sources and applying filtering or processing rules.
4. DATA Coin
The DATA coin serves multiple functions within the Streamr ecosystem:
- Securing the network: DATA coins are earned by miners and are used as a reward in the PoW consensus process.
- Facilitating payments: DATA coins are used to pay for data subscriptions and micropayments for data access.
- Incentive mechanism: DATA coins incentivize data producers to share their data, contributing to the growth of the network.
5. Security Features
The Streamr blockchain utilizes strong cryptographic algorithms to ensure the security and privacy of data:
- Encryption: Data streams are encrypted end-to-end to protect against unauthorized access.
- Decentralization: The network is distributed across multiple nodes, making it resilient to censorship or downtime.
- Identity Verification: Data producers and consumers must verify their identities to participate in data exchange.
